Default U joint and pinion yoke issues

I’m having problems with my u joints and driveshaft. I have replaced many before but it’s strange on this car because the 8.5 10 bolt pinion yoke has no “pocket” for the u joint caps to sit in. I replaced the rear u joint with a Moog 534 and some new u joint straps and bolts. I torqued them properly and the driveshaft came off the car in 2 blocks! It’s as if the straps don’t clamp the u joints tight enough. Is the pinion yoke just worn out or am I missing something really simple?

The yoke is supposed to have tabs at either end that the u-joint caps fit snugly between. If yours doesn't have the tabs, you need to replace the yoke because either the tabs snapped off or someone "removed" them.

Also, you may need a crossover(?) U-joint meaning driveshaft is a 1310 size and since 8.5 yoke, 1350 size.
Larger 1350 has C-clips inside yoke, picture does not show in thread.
